In southeastern european, anatolian and greek folklore, malevolent goblinlike creatures living under the earth, trying to chop the tree of life, come to the surface during the 12 days of christmas to play pranks on people.

In Greek folklore, the Kallikantzaroi leave their home in the center of the earth during the twelve days of Christmas, and cause all manner of impish mischief throughout the countryside.

In Greek mythology, kallikantzaroi are tiny, gnome-like creatures who spend their lives at the center of the Earth trying to hack down the tree of life. Only during the winter solstice can kallikantzaroi come to the Earth’s surface. (Image: Daimonologia)
